Ejector pump installation is a service that helps property owners manage wastewater from fixtures located below the main sewer line, such as basement bathrooms or laundry rooms. These systems work by collecting wastewater and then pumping it upward to the main sewer or septic system, ensuring proper drainage and preventing backups. Projects typically involve installing or replacing ejector pumps in residential spaces where gravity flow isn’t possible, and may include connecting the system to existing plumbing or sewer lines. Ejector Pump Installation Questions
What is an ejector pump used for? An ejector pump is used to remove wastewater from basement bathrooms, laundry areas, or other locations below the main sewer line.
How do I know if an ejector pump is needed? An ejector pump is typically needed when plumbing fixtures are located below the main sewer line or in areas with gravity drainage challenges.
What types of properties benefit from ejector pump installation? Homes with basement bathrooms, laundry rooms, or any space with plumbing fixtures below sewer line level benefit from ejector pump systems.
What should property owners consider before installation? Proper placement and sizing are important to ensure reliable operation and prevent backups or overflows.
